DirecTV Brings Highly Anticipated Paul Abbott Drama Series "Hit and Miss" to Audience Network

Chloë Sevigny Stars in New Series to Premiere in 2012

EL SEGUNDO, Calif., Oct. 20, 2011 - DirecTV brings Hit and Miss to its Audience Network, which will be the exclusive U.S. broadcaster of this highly anticipated new series, created by Emmy and BAFTA Award winner Paul Abbott (State of Play, Shameless), for Sky Atlantic in the UK, and starring Academy Award nominee and Golden Globe winner Chloë Sevigny (Big Love, Boys Don't Cry).

High concept and ambitious, Hit and Miss follows Sevingy's Mia, a contract killer with a secret: she's a pre-op transsexual. Mia's life is sent into a tailspin when she receives a letter from an ex-girlfriend dying from cancer revealing that Mia fathered a son eleven years ago. Faced with a difficult decision, Mia becomes the guardian to a new family, a choice that forces her to mix her killer instincts with her newly acquired maternal ones. Hit and Miss tells the story of a lethal killer at the heart of a troubled family and how all of their lives will be dramatically changed forever.

Hit and Miss is the first original series commissioned by Sky Atlantic in the UK and is a co-production made by Abbott's development company AbbottVision and Red Production Company. Written by Sean Conway (Kings of London, Brilliant Love), the series is executive produced by Paul Abbott (AbbottVision), Nicola Shindler (Red Production Company) and Huw Kennair-Jones (Sky Atlantic), produced by Juliet Charlesworth and directed by Hettie Macdonald and Sheree Folkson.

Hit and Miss is the latest project to come out of the development relationship between FremantleMedia Enterprises (FME), the commercial division of FremantleMedia, and AbbottVision, Paul Abbott's development company. FME provides development funding to AbbottVision and distributes its programs around the world. FME launched the first AbbottVision title Exile in April this year as part of their wider portfolio of high-quality, compelling drama from around the world.
